Artist

Tarek Al-Ghoussein

Born in Kuwait, 1962 and lives in Abu Dhabi, UAE

As a Kuwaiti of Palestinian origin, much of Tarek Al-Ghoussein’s work deals with how his identity is shaped in a context of inaccessibility and loss. His work explores the boundaries between landscape photography, self-portraiture and performance art.
